75 Commits (93a299af006126071b8141d3aae06a39df32f13a)

Author SHA1 Message Date
jake ba226cc28a remove pktvec 5 years ago
jake d86f5caca1 serverstate::handle now returns a result (patch/login converted) 5 years ago
jake 929f0e7f85 add client_id arg to on_connect 5 years ago
jake 709d0bae81 make clientid a stronger type 5 years ago
jake dc35c5b82c whitespace 5 years ago
jake ddf7701118 stop looping when client disconnects 5 years ago
jake 186c3612aa print out packets 5 years ago
Jake Probst 3690e05265 that one huge refactor 5 years ago
Jake Probst 7aa0f907d5 utf8_to_utf16_array 5 years ago
Jake Probst 667b9b231b more debug info 5 years ago
Jake Probst 5c4bae8f26 show error for unknown packets 5 years ago
Jake Probst ac5919e44d utf8_to_array macro 5 years ago
Jake Probst 606bd191b8 split packet to sendpacket and recvpacket in serverstate 5 years ago
Jake Probst 2fb97cc2b6 data access interface 5 years ago
Jake Probst 377392b8bd client uses mio tcpsocket 5 years ago
Jake Probst ee31196ac1 remove comments 5 years ago
Jake Probst fff61e0adb util module 5 years ago
Jake Probst d136b7c5e5 different servers have different buffer chunk sizes 5 years ago
Jake Probst 076d6e0915 pktvec 5 years ago
Jake Probst 61264d9bb1 properly handle sending packets when send buffer gets filled 5 years ago
Jake Probst cec6da0d85 major refactor of client/server structures 5 years ago
Jake Probst 4cb5b665f3 move network functions to their own file 5 years ago
Jake Probst 8620396ab5 default teth cipher keys 5 years ago
Jake Probst 0e04968fd3 handle disconnected clients, use psocipher.header_size 5 years ago
Jake Probst 28fa89266a base patch server 5 years ago